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the technical field of diamond ring cutting equipment, specifically an adjustable diamond ring cutting equipment with production line integration. Background Technology
[0002] In fields such as machining and building materials processing, fixed-length cutting of materials is a key link in the production process. Especially for cutting equipment that needs to be integrated into automated production lines, its efficiency, precision and adaptability directly affect the overall production progress.
[0003] Most cutting equipment operates independently, making it difficult to connect with the conveyor belts of the production lines before and after the process. Manual assistance is required for loading and unloading, resulting in poor production continuity, low automation, and an inability to meet the needs of efficient assembly line operations. Utility Model Content
[0004] To address the shortcomings of existing technologies, such as difficulties in connecting with conveyor belts of production lines before and after processes, the need for manual assistance in loading and unloading materials, resulting in poor production continuity, low automation, and inability to meet the requirements of efficient assembly line operations, this utility model provides an adjustable diamond ring wire cutting device integrated into the production line.

[0011] In summary, this application has the following beneficial effects: 1. This application utilizes the cooperation of a first bracket, a second bracket, a side plate, conveying rollers, a conveying drive assembly, a lifting and fixing assembly, a feed slide rail, a feed slider, a feed plate, a feed motor, a feed threaded rod, a feed threaded sleeve, a variable pitch slide rail, a variable pitch slider, and a diamond toroidal wire cutting assembly. During use, both ends of the second bracket abut against the conveyor belt of the production line. The conveying drive assembly drives all the conveying rollers to rotate synchronously, conveying the material on the production line from one end of the second bracket to the other. When the material is conveyed to the area to be cut, the lifting and fixing assembly lifts the material to a position close to the cutting area. The diamond ring wire cutting assembly is clamped and fixed on one side. The output end of the feed motor drives the feed threaded rod to rotate, and further drives the feed plate to move along the length of the feed threaded rod towards the second bracket through the feed threaded sleeve. The diamond ring wire cutting assembly cuts the material clamped by the lifting and fixing assembly. After the cutting is completed, the lifting and fixing assembly releases the clamp on the material and descends, allowing the material to be conveyed again through the conveying roller. This effectively realizes the automatic flow of materials between the production line and the cutting equipment, maximizes the continuity of production and the level of automation, and reduces labor costs. 2. By setting up a pitch-changing component, the output end of the pitch-changing drive motor can drive the pitch-changing gear to rotate. Since the pitch-changing gear meshes with the rack and pinion, and the diamond toroidal cutting component is slidably connected to the pitch-changing slide rail via the pitch-changing slider, when the pitch-changing gear rotates, it can drive the entire diamond toroidal cutting component and the pitch-changing slider to move along the pitch-changing slide rail. By moving the two diamond toroidal cutting components along the pitch-changing slide rail, the position and spacing of the diamond toroidal cutting components can be adjusted, thereby adjusting the cutting position and cutting length of the material. [0019] The implementation principle of this utility model is as follows: When in use, the two ends of the second support 2 abut against the conveyor belt of the production line, the conveyor drive motor 54 starts, and the output end of the conveyor drive motor 54 drives the first drive sprocket 55 to rotate, and transmits power to the second drive sprocket 56 through the drive chain 57, which drives the corresponding rotating rod 51 to rotate. The rotating rod 51 drives all the rotating rods 51 to rotate synchronously through the transmission chain 53 and the transmission sprocket 52, and further drives all the conveyor rollers 4 to rotate synchronously, so as to convey the material on the production line from one end of the second support to the other end. When the material is conveyed to the cutting area, the lifting electric push rod 62 can drive the lifting block 63 to move upward, thereby lifting the material on the conveying roller 4 upward until the material is lifted to the opening height of the C-shaped frame 151. At the same time, the clamping drive motor 69 drives the clamping threaded rod 66 to rotate, and drives the second clamping block 68 to move along the groove 65 towards the side closer to the first clamping block 64 through the clamping threaded sleeve 67, until the first clamping block 64 and the second clamping block 68 both abut against the outer wall of the material to firmly clamp the material. After the first clamping block 64 and the second clamping block 68 clamp the material, the cutting drive motor 158 drives the drive wheel 152 to rotate, which in turn drives the diamond cutting ring 159 wound around the drive wheel 152, the driven wheel 153 and the tension wheel 156 to rotate cyclically, and then the diamond particles on the diamond cutting ring 159 cut the material that contacts the diamond cutting ring 159. At the same time, the output end of the feed motor 10 drives the feed threaded rod 11 to rotate, and further drives the feed plate 9 to move along the length direction of the feed threaded rod 11 towards the side of the second bracket 2 through the feed threaded sleeve 12, so that the diamond cutting ring 159 cuts the material. The output of the variable pitch drive motor 163 can drive the variable pitch gear 164 to rotate. Since the variable pitch gear 164 meshes with the rack 161, and the diamond ring wire cutting assembly 15 is slidably connected to the variable pitch slide rail 13 through the variable pitch slider 14, when the variable pitch gear 164 rotates, it can drive the entire diamond ring wire cutting assembly 15 and the variable pitch slider 14 to move along the variable pitch slide rail 13. By moving the two diamond ring wire cutting assemblies 15 along the variable pitch slide rail 13, the position and spacing of the diamond ring wire cutting assembly 15 can be adjusted, thereby adjusting the cutting position and cutting length of the material.
